ADE 2018: Interview with Maaike Engels, moderator at ADE BeamLab 2018


During ADE Wednesday at De Brakke Grond took place ADE BeamLab 2018. This stream is all about the visual side of any electronic music performance and it included panels about EboSuite, Q Dance impressive stage designs and two live performances by Albert van Abbe/Weltmaschine & the cinematic experience by Oscar Mulero/Monochrome. The moderator of BeamLab Maaike Engels in this interview give us her recap of the superb evening!

About ADE:
The Amsterdam Dance Event (ADE), which took place from 17 to 21 October 2018, brought the international dance industry together. With more than 2,600 artists performing in 200 music and entertainment venues, the full spectrum of electronic subgenres is in the spotlight. ADE is the center of the global electronic music scene, and attracts around 400,000 visitors in five days, and can rightly be called a breeding ground for cultural and technological innovation. Amsterdam Dance Event took place from 17 to 21 October 2018. Various sub-conferences are held for the industry, such as Dance & Brands, ADE Tech and ADE Green.  This is the sixth edition of ADE Green, which focuses on sustainability, social change and innovation within the music industry.

The Amsterdam Dance Event is organised by Stichting Amsterdam Dance Event, an initiative of Buma.
